A good swinging fly for October Caddis imitations and as a good summer/fall leech pattern. Size 2 Owner Trailing hook. Fly is 1.75 - 2 inches long. Non-Weighted. In September and October on rivers like the Deschutes River, you see lots of October Caddis along the shore on bushes. Tied on a shank with junction tubing to trailing sting hook. - Pheasant tail
- Orange dubbing body tied/wrapped over tubing and shank
- Orange Grizzly hackle, long palmered over body
- Black Schlappen hackle shoulder
- Orange flash
- Ostrich Herl Head

Tied with soft Mallard for movement. Tied on a 2051 Alec Jackson Black Spey Hook, Size 3 "In years past, on rivers such as Oregon’s North Umpqua, it was not uncommon for seasoned anglers to swing slim, long-shanked Muddlers and nothing else. Even now this remains a truly killer “confidence” fly that newer generations of steelheaders would do well to get acquainted with and knot onto their leader." - Dave McNeese You can fish this fly wet or near the surface - waking in and out of the surface film, or on top. The head is black spun deer belly hair, but not too much that it can't be fished wet. Just the right about to do both surface or sub surface. See other Green Butt Skunks (Click Here)

With many years of intense searching for these anadromous business partners, I have found tying my skaters on a 60° hook has had the most success. The fly skates, pops and gurgles, making it hard for fish to resist. The Hanger is easy to cast and will pop well due to the tail end of the fly being weighed down by the hook. This keeps the legs down and the foam up for that iconic pop. Greatest of all are most of the fish hooked on the 60° jig hook are landed. Black and blue for those early morning dawn patrols and over cast days, orange for bright fish, and white for that 12 O’clock lunch fish when everyone’s taking a nap.

Olive Fish Tacos Tied on a FS SENYOS ARTICULATED SHANK 25MM BLACK Olive is a good color in low clear conditions, imitating Sculpin or other natural grab impulses. Jeff Hickman designed the Fish Taco Spey fly specifically for Steelhead and Salmon. When Jeff Hickman gets hungry he thinks of one of his favorite things to eat - fish tacos. The Fish Taco was designed to be un-weighted and easy to cast with lots of movement. Like Fish Tacos - a favorite dish for hungry fly fishermen, and every cook has their own recipe. Grabflies has its recipe and custom ties these Fish Tacos by hand. Grabflies likes to tie Fish Tacos that are spicy and hot, and full and juicy. These Fish Tacos are delicious offerings for Steelhead and Salmon. Since these Tacos are custom tied, Grabflies offers them in many different flavors and tie ups. Jeff Hickman likes to fish Purple Tacos in the morning, bright colors during the day, and black in the evening/dark. Size: 2.5 inches long Size 2 trailing hook Owner Barbless No Escape Hook.
